Новости
Разработка мобильных приложений: новости и статьи — 15.12
В прошлую пятницу Апелляционный суд США постановил, что Apple должна иметь возможность взимать разумную комиссию с покупок, совершенных с использованием внешних ссылок, включенных в приложения для iOS. Апелляционный суд частично отменил санкции, наложенные на Apple после того, как было установлено, что компания умышленно нарушила судебный запрет в продолжающемся судебном разбирательстве Epic Games против Apple. Однако, за исключением изменений в размере платы и дизайне ссылок, остальная часть запрета останется в силе, поскольку Apple сделала внешние ссылки «максимально сложными для использования», что «противоречит духу судебного запрета». Апелляционный суд рекомендует окружному суду рассчитать комиссию, основанную на затратах, необходимых для координации внешних ссылок для совершения покупок, а также на «некоторой компенсации» за использование интеллектуальной собственности. Затраты не должны включать комиссию за безопасность и конфиденциальность.
Разработка
- Google и Apple выпустили экстренные обновления безопасности после атак нулевого дня
- Заменит ли AI разработчика
- SWE-агенты — Пишем код, LLM, автономный ИИ
- How to Build Your First ChatGPT App
Маркетинг
- Retro позволяет вам «путешествовать во времени» по вашей фотогалерее
- Приложения, вышедшие с начала октября, и заработавшие больше $50,000
- Apple получила право взимать комиссию за внешние платежные ссылки
Кроссплатформа
- DRTDI: лёгкий и быстрый DI-контейнер для Dart и Flutter
- Нейминг в Dart: полезные примеры из документации
iOS
Прекрасная история того, как автор дооптимизировался до того, что его приложение практически перестало работать. Да, его приложение стало весить 35 Мб вместо 200, но накладные расходы на это превысили весь получаемый профит. Его лавный вывод: «То, что что-то возможно, не означает, что это нужно делать».
- Я уменьшил iOS-приложение с 200 до 8 МБ: побочные эффекты, которых я не ожидал
- Разбор кода: iOS-приложение для медитации на Swift
- XcodeProj — работа с проектами Xcode
- Swift Configuration 1.0 released
- How to avoid retain cycles when working with tasks in Swift
- Battery life on iOS and the myth of killing apps
- Every Senior iOS Developer Makes This Same Logical Mistake
- I Tried Making My App 100% Offline-First. The Sync Issues Nearly Destroyed the Project
- Stop Using MVVM: Why I Migrated My 100k-Line SwiftUI App to TCA (and How You Can Too)
Android
Многие разработчики откладывают внедрение Accessibility «на потом», но поддержка TalkBack критически важна для UX. В статье отличный гайд по адаптации Android-приложений для незрячих пользователей. Автор не только объясняет, как работает скринридер Google, но и показывает, как избегать распространенных ошибок, когда интерфейс становится «невидимым» или неудобным для навигации на слух. Внутри — конкретные примеры кода и Best Practices. Разбираются работа с группировкой контента, настройка порядка обхода элементов (Traversal Order) и создание семантически понятных описаний для кнопок и изображений. Если вы хотите разобраться, как правильно использовать ViewCompat для настройки доступности и как тестировать свои гипотезы через TalkBack, эта статья — отличная точка входа.
- ComposeGuard — обнаружение нарушений правил и лучших практик Jetpack Compose
- Shared element transitions for large screened devices
- From View.INVISIBLE to Modifier.visible(): Rethinking Visibility ️in Jetpack Compose
- KToon: Tiny Tables, Big Savings Plug TOON into Your @Serializable Kotlin Classes
- From Zero to Hero: Running Google’s Gemma 3n on Android with LiteRT & Qualcomm QNN
- Tap Detection on Arbitrary Shapes with Compose
- Android Accessibility and TalkBack
-
Аналитика магазинов4 недели назад
Мобильный рынок Ближнего Востока: исследование Bidease и Sensor Tower выявляет драйверы роста
-
Видео и подкасты для разработчиков4 недели назад
Разбор кода: iOS-приложение для управления личными финансами на Swift. Часть 1
-
Новости4 недели назад
Видео и подкасты о мобильной разработке 2025.47
-
Разработка4 недели назад
100 уроков о том, как я довёл своё приложение до продажи за семизначную сумму

